While it was one of many original shows that made Cartoon Network a household name this show quickly stood out with it's well developed and memorable characters, dialogue that was as unique as it was quotable, and some of the absolute funniest slapstick you will ever see in a cartoon. Seriously the physical humor in this show is on par with Tom and Jerry or Looney Tunes.
The story focuses on the title characters trying to make money by scamming the other kids so they can buy jawbreakers and getting into all sorts of mischief and adventures. As funny as the slapstick is the humor can also come from the characters like many great shows the comedy comes from their personalities bouncing off each other. The name main characters personalities are so different.
Ed-Lovingly simple without a sense of hygiene but also strong and kind not to mention random.
Edd-Everyone calls him Double D to avoid confusion and is sort of Ed's opposite very intelligent with a rich vocabulary while also weak and a bit germophobic and while nice can be pushed to his limits.
Eddy-The unofficial leader loud bossy stubborn and greedy but deep deep deep down cares about his friends.
The show ran was meant to end on it's 4th season ending with them being old now just remembering when they were kids but got a 5th season which changed a bit as Summer finally ended and the kids returning to school and would eventually end with a TV movie The Big Picture Show. After a mystery scam that is hilariously never revealed the Eds are on the run from the other kids to find Eddy's big brother so he can protect them. It's a great cat and mouse story that has everything great about the show and even some character development along the way. It was one of the best finales a show can get and a fitting farewell to Peachcreek and all the kids that live there as well as the parents that never seem to notice or care what they're doing.
